      edited August 2013
      Why would Starfleet have a carrier? That question is usualy answered with they wouldnt because all the big ships are powerfull enough, or small fighters are useless.

      Well both answers can be true but it does not correctly answer the question. Why would starfleet want a carrier? In times of peace the carrier would ofcourse be used to bring smaller support craft to various locations. Craft like worker bee's to replace old and broken at a starbase on up to frigates to be deployed as a planetary defense system. During a war they can deliver the small defense fighters to various starbases to replace the ones they lost in battle and bring those small fighters to any battlefield.

      Another wartime use would be to bring small support craft to a battlefield for repairs on the larger craft. During a battle frigates can land and replenish torps and get emergency repairs then launch again just like fighter aircraft in todays navy will land, refuel and replenish then return to battle. That frees up other support ships that deliver torpedos to only replenish the large ships that cannot dock increasing efficancy. Carrier brings frigates and supports them as well as brings other support craft to help the rest of the fleet.

      Better question is... Why would starfleet not have carriers and choose to gimp themselves?

      Now as far as faction vrs faction and balance KDF carriers are made for battle and doing damage but support is where they are weak. Why not a fed carrier that is strong in support but weak in damage. Having that it would be a balance, the fed carrier's pets can negate a kdf carriers pets damage. carriers themselves equal. The fed carrier can be a good support ship by giving the pets healing abilities ontop of having fewer weapons than the KDF's. They can heal each other or any ship on the team without being given a command to do so.
